Electrolux Expands Its North American Certified Chef
Network
Seven additional Chefs were trained and certified earlier this year by
Electrolux Professional North America (EPNA).
They will provide customer training and sales support while helping to
better understand the needs of the end user. This training brings to 11 the
total number of certified chefs in North America.
Corporate Executive Chef Robin Massey conducted the training and curriculum
development of the new class of certified chefs at the Fort Lauderdale
Culinary Event Center (CEC).
Executive Chef Sean Lucas also led some of the classroom sessions with the
newly certified group.
